Independence, Ohio— January 23, 2017. This week InstaView 3.0, the newest release of Property Panorama’s category-leading virtual tour platform, became the first virtual tour to publish Structured Data. Structured Data allows search engines like Google to render Agent Profiles, Office Profiles, Open Houses, and Property Detail summaries within search results, dramatically improving the search optimization of real estate listings. March 28, 2020, the U.S. Department of Homeland Security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A) updated its list of essential services during the coronavirus (COVID-19) crisis and expressly included residential real estate.
